How to Photograph Lightning and Storms - SLR …

    https://www.slrphotographyguide.com/how-to-photograph-lightning-and-storms/
    Generally I set the shutter on 15-30 seconds. I set the f-stop to about f/8 or greater if I need to cut the light even more to get the exposure correct on the strike. When I have the camera set to where I want to start and I have an idea of how often the strikes occur, I press the shutter button and wait. Yes i wait.

How to Photograph Lightning | B&H eXplora

    https://www.bhphotovideo.com/explora/photography/tips-and-solutions/how-photograph-lightning
    Lightning photography expert and storm chaser Roger Hill is a fan of using lightning triggers during the day, but prefers to use the bulb method for his nighttime shots. For the lightning triggers to work, he says, "You have to have a return stroke from a lightning bolt to capture it, as a lightning strike is VERY fast, so fast even the trigger cannot detect a single stroke."

How to Photograph Lightning: 12 Steps (with Pictures) - wikiHow

    https://www.wikihow-fun.com/Photograph-Lightning
    To photograph lightning, you'll need a camera with manual focus and remote shutter release. First, find a spot that's around 6-10 miles away from the storm you want to photograph. Then, mount your camera on a tripod or something else sturdy, and turn on your camera's manual focus.

How to Photograph Lightning – the Ultimate Guide

    https://digital-photography-school.com/how-to-photograph-lightning-the-ultimate-guide/
    Another external control for lightning photography is a lightning sensor and trigger. The brilliance of one of these triggers is that it senses the flash of lightning and automatically fires the shutter on your camera. You can comfortably put it on your camera, day or night, and sit back in your car and let the device do all the work.

How to Photograph Storms: Supercells, Lightning, …

    https://www.naturettl.com/how-to-photograph-storms-supercells-lightning-tornadoes/
    When you are photographing storm structure, you will want to use a wide-angle lens. You can either capture the storm all in one frame, or create a panoramic image of the entire scene. Also, keep an eye out for unique formations like rainbows , mammatus clouds, inflow bands, and more when you have some distance between you and the storm.
